Clear skies with scorching temperatures ahead

Sunny skies and rising heat: Cyprus weather outlook

Newsroom

A seasonal low-pressure system is impacting the region, bringing predominantly clear weather with some variations.

Today, skies will be mostly clear, though clouds will locally increase in the mountains during the afternoon. Winds will start from the northwest to northeast, light to moderate at 3 to 4 Beaufort, shifting to southwest to northwest at 3 to 4 Beaufort. On the southern coast, winds may temporarily strengthen to 4 to 5 Beaufort. Inland temperatures are expected to rise to around 39 degrees Celsius. The southeast and east coasts will see highs of about 36 degrees, while the north coast will reach around 35 degrees. The west coast will experience temperatures of about 32 degrees, and the remaining coastal areas will see highs near 34 degrees. In the higher mountains, temperatures will peak at around 29 degrees.

Tonight, the weather will remain mostly clear. Winds will be mainly from the southwest to northwest, light at 3 Beaufort, and locally moderate at 3 to 4 Beaufort, later easing to 2 to 3 Beaufort. The sea will gradually calm, becoming calm to slightly rough. Overnight temperatures will drop to around 24 degrees inland and along the coast, and around 19 degrees in the higher mountains.

For the rest of the week, Wednesday, Thursday, and Friday will continue to see mostly clear skies. Temperatures will rise slightly on Wednesday, then drop by Friday, settling close to the average climatic values for this time of year.

[Information sourced from Cyprus Met Service]
